A celebration of Kingston’s market heritage
Marketplaces have long been central to community life — places of commerce, connection, and cultural exchange. Join us for a series of events to explore Kingston’s Ancient Marketplace through art, film, and interactive experiences.
All events take place at Kingston Market House and are free to attend.
Market Day – Artist Makers Market
Sat 1 November, 12:00 – 16:00
Join us for a free, interactive makers market where creativity meets community.
Visitors will receive a theme inspired by Kingston’s market heritage and exchange it with an artist, who will transform it into a unique artwork in just 10–20 minutes.
You can also swap artworks with other artists on the day to create new collaborative pieces.
Traces, Manifestations & Visions – Visual Art Exhibition
Tues 28 Oct – Sat 1 Nov, 11:00 – 18:00
This contemporary visual art exhibition explores Kingston’s Ancient Marketplace — a site of gathering and exchange for over 800 years.

FOCUS – FilmBox Exhibition & Public Programme
Tues 28 Oct – Sat 1 Nov, 11:00 – 18:00
A showcase of work by FilmBox, Kingston’s monthly youth film club, featuring responses to two 72-hour film challenges.
The exhibition is accompanied by a free public programme, including:
